Overall responsibility:

As a Data Steward for Deposits business, you will be responsible for maintaining the quality, integrity, and usability of Deposits data. You'll serve as a liaison between business units and IT to support effective data governance, ensure regulatory compliance, and improve the overall data environment. This role is ideal for someone with hands-on experience in data management who is ready to take ownership of critical data domains and play a strategic role in advancing data maturity within a member-focused financial institution.

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S:

Key Responsibilities:

• Monitor and improve data quality across systems, including core banking, lending, CRM, and reporting platforms.

• Work with business stakeholders to define and manage data standards, definitions, and classifications.

• Identify data issues and partner with business, IT, Tech and other platform teams to resolve root causes.

• Maintain and enhance data dictionaries, metadata repositories, and business glossaries.

• Support and contribute to data governance initiatives, policies, and procedures.

• Collaborate with compliance and audit teams to ensure adherence to data privacy and regulatory requirements (e.g., NCUA, GLBA, CCPA).

• Provide training and guidance to business users on data best practices and governance processes.

• Participate in or lead data quality projects and initiatives aligned with strategic goals.

• Assist with the implementation and adoption of data management tools.
